在线广告中,不确定性校准旨在调整排序模型的概率预测,使其更贴近事件(如点击或转化)的真实发生概率。现有方法在建模复杂非线性关系、利用上下文特征以及跨数据子集保持均衡性能方面存在不足。为此,我们提出一种名为单调校准网络(Monotonic Calibration Networks, MCNet)的新模型,包含三项关键设计:单调校准函数(MCF)、保序正则化项和字段平衡正则化项。MCF 能自然建模未校准预测与后验概率间的复杂关系,具有更强表达能力;同时支持通过灵活架构融合上下文特征,实现上下文感知。保序正则化确保相邻分箱间概率单调性,字段平衡正则化则保障不同数据子集上的校准表现均衡。在公开及工业数据集上的实验表明,该方法显著优于现有方法,生成的概率预测具备更优校准性。

原文摘要 · Abstract (English)

In online advertising, uncertainty calibration aims to adjust a ranking model's probability predictions to better approximate the true likelihood of an event, e.g., a click or a conversion. However, existing calibration approaches may lack the ability to effectively model complex nonlinear relations, consider context features, and achieve balanced performance across different data subsets. To tackle these challenges, we introduce a novel model called Monotonic Calibration Networks, featuring three key designs: a monotonic calibration function (MCF), an order-preserving regularizer, and a field-balance regularizer. The nonlinear MCF is capable of naturally modeling and universally approximating the intricate relations between uncalibrated predictions and the posterior probabilities, thus being much more expressive than existing methods. MCF can also integrate context features using a flexible model architecture, thereby achieving context awareness. The order-preserving and field-balance regularizers promote the monotonic relationship between adjacent bins and the balanced calibration performance on data subsets, respectively. Experimental results on both public and industrial datasets demonstrate the superior performance of our method in generating well-calibrated probability predictions.
